Gameplay:

Big Shot Boxing offers a simple yet engaging gameplay experience. Here are the keyboard controls to master:

  • Right Arrow: Jab
  • Left Arrow: Cross
  • X: Uppercut
  • Z: Block

Note:

  • If you get knocked out (KO), quickly press the Spacebar to avoid the referee's ten-count and stay in the match. Failing to do so will result in a forfeit.

  • This web version is not compatible with touchscreen devices; it can only be controlled using a keyboard and mouse.

  • Use the jab to move forward and back up your opponent. It doesn't score many points but can create openings.

  • Utilize uppercuts and crosses to score points and damage your opponent. Uppercuts are particularly effective for dealing with damage.

  • Hold the block button down to protect yourself from punches. Tap the button to move backward and create distance.
